How do Doimo Kitchens compare with the high-street chains and trade-only suppliers?
Most people start their search for a new kitchen at one of the high-street chains. Places like Wren, Wickes and Magnet are familiar names, and there’s likely to be a branch near you. Alternatively, you might go through a builder, who can access one of the trade-only suppliers. Examples of these are Howdens, Benchmarx and Magnet Trade.
In terms of price, Doimo Kitchens usually start at a bit more than these places. When it comes to quality, however, there’s no comparison. Doimo Kitchens are much higher-quality than the kitchens the chains and trade-only suppliers sell. Therefore, a Doimo Kitchen should last a lot longer than a kitchen from the chains or trade-only suppliers.
The reason a Doimo kitchen will last much longer than a kitchen from the high-street chains or trade-only suppliers is because of the higher-quality materials and components Doimo construct their kitchens from. So, for example, the chains build their units from cheap, low-density chipboard. The problem with cheap, low-density chipboard is it bows under the weight of the worktops. Doimo, on the other hand, use high-density chipboard. High-density chipboard will never bow.
In the same way, the hinges and mechanisms Doimo use are a lot higher quality than what the ones the chains and trade-only suppliers use.
Finally, the doors Doimo use are much higher quality too. So, they’ll never peel like the ones you’ll get from the high-street chains or trade only suppliers do.
How do Doimo Kitchens compare with other brands sold by independent kitchen showrooms?
The suppliers who sell Doimo Kitchens are mostly small independent kitchen showrooms. However, small independent kitchen showrooms sell lots of other brands too.
These other brands differ in price and quality. So, while some of them cost more than Doimo, some cost similar and others less. It’s a similar story when it comes to quality. Therefore, some of these brands are higher-quality than Doimo, some similar and some lower-quality.
Also, price and quality don’t always go together. Therefore, not all of the brands that cost less than Doimo are lower quality than Doimo. Likewise, not all of the brands that cost more than Doimo are higher-quality than Doimo.
All this means that finding the best-value kitchen brands is extremely difficult.
